The Planner/Scheduler is responsible for creating, maintaining, and analyzing integrated project schedules that support engineering, procurement, construction, and commissioning efforts. This role is essential to ensuring schedule performance, forecasting risks, and developing mitigation strategies throughout all phases of the project lifecycle.
- Develop detailed, resource‑loaded schedules from early design through construction.
- Integrate engineering, procurement, construction, and commissioning activities into a comprehensive master schedule.
- Track schedule progress and conduct critical path and impact analyses.
- Prepare schedule updates, narrative summaries, and performance reports.
- Support change management processes by evaluating schedule impacts of scope modifications.
- Collaborate closely with cost control, construction, and engineering teams to maintain alignment across disciplines.
- Identify schedule risks and develop recovery or mitigation strategies.
